Output 59cbfbfd6f7f7605a0e578927aaa5dabf04dcfa9d134ca4e9a18fd346bf18157:7

value
69792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d6233c5424680accd60bd32275b5fa8c4e0581 OP_EQUAL
address
3FMH8fqpoAWw3VotwM6PuWewgdmdJLNg5E
transaction
59cbfbfd6f7f7605a0e578927aaa5dabf04dcfa9d134ca4e9a18fd346bf18157